**You would, of course, be wrong. It is a widely used practice, for slowing
FANS using shaded pole motors down to lower speeds. You seem to be
forgetting that although fans use sychronous motors, they are under
constant, heavy load. As such, they can never reach the theoretical
synchronous speed, which is determined by the number of poles and the
frequency of operation. As such, use of a resistor (or even a cap) is a most
effective form of speed control.
